输入一个4*4矩阵的各元素的值,求出两条对角线元素值之和。(7分) 相关知识点: 试题来源: 解析 main() { int i,j,a[4][4]; long sum=0; for(i=0;i<4;i++) for(j=0;j<4;j++) scanf("%d",&a[i][j]); for(i=0;i<4;i++) sum+=a[i][i]; printf("sum=%ld",sum); }...
百度试题 题目输入一个4×4的矩阵,把该矩阵转置后输出。相关知识点: 试题来源: 解析反馈 收藏
在本习题中,我们需要设计一个4×4的卷积运算器,其中输入为一个4×4的矩阵和一个4×4的卷积核。具体步骤如下: 1)将输入的矩阵和卷积核展开成16位二进制数; 2)设计一系列乘法器,将矩阵和卷积核的对应元素相乘; 3)设计一系列加法器,将乘法器的输出进行累加得到最终结果。
define N 4 void main(){ int a[N][N];int i,j,max,p,q;printf("输入4*4矩阵:\n");for(i=0;i<N;i++)for (j=0;j<N;j++)scanf("%d",&a[i][j]);printf("输入的矩阵为:\n");for(i=0;i<N;i++){ for(j=0;j<N;j++) printf("%4d",a[i][j]);printf("\...
import numpy as np 定义输入矩阵 matrix = np.array([[1, 2, 3, 4], [5, 6, 7, 8], [9, 10, 11, 12], [13, 14, 15, 16]])对输入矩阵进行转置 transposed_matrix = np.transpose(matrix)计算次对角线上元素之和 diagonal_sum = np.einsum('ij,ji->i', matrix, transposed_...
include <stdio.h>#include <conio.h>#define ARR_LEN 255 /*数组长度上限*//*录入矩阵内容*/ void inputMatrix (int matrix[ARR_LEN][ARR_LEN], int row, int col) {int i,j;printf ("请输入%d行%d列的矩阵:\n", row, col); for (i=0; i<row; i++) {printf ("第%d行:"...
输入一个 4×4的矩阵,编写程序,求出其中的最小值及其所在的行号和列号,同时求出对角我做的是#includeint main(){int a[4][4]={{1,2,3,4},{5,6,7,8},{9,11,17,13},{19,10,18,11}};int i,j,min,row,colum,Right,Left;min=a[0][0];
main(){ int a[4][4];int i=0;int sum=0;printf("输入4*4矩阵的各元素:\n");for(;i<16;i++){ scanf("%d",&a[i/4][i%4]);} for(i=0;i<4;i++){ sum+=a[i][i];sum+=a[i][3-i];} printf("该对角线元素之和sum=%d\n",sum);getchar();getchar();} ...
main(){ int a[4][4],i,j,sum,sum1,sum2;for(i=0;i<4;i++)for(j=0;j<4;j++)scanf("%d",&a[i][j]);sum=sum1=sum2=0;for(i=0;i<4;i++){sum1+=a[i][i]; sum2+=a[i][3-i]; } sum=sum1+sum2;printf("sum=%d\tsum1=%d\tsum2=%d\n",sum,sum1...
int main(int argc,char *argv[]){ int a[4][4],i,j,k;printf("Please enter data(int 0~99)...\n");for(k=i=0;i<4;i++)//输入矩阵 for(j=0;j<4;scanf("%2d",a[i]+j++));putchar('\n');for(k=i=0;i<4;i++){//输出矩阵并按要求求和 for(j=0;j<4;...